Start your trip by relaxing on the picturesque Colva Beach. Known for its white sand, clear waters, and beautiful sunset views, it's the perfect spot to unwind after a long journey. Enjoy a refreshing dip, take a stroll, or just soak up the sun. Don't forget to try some of the delicious street food sold by the vendors along the beach.
Visit the Basilica of Bom Jesus, one of the oldest churches in Goa and home to the remains of St. Francis Xavier. Then head to Old Goa, a UNESCO World Heritage Site and former colonial capital. Explore the historic churches, temples, and convents that stand as a testament to Goa's multicultural heritage.
Take a trip to the stunning Dudhsagar Falls, located in the lush Bhagwan Mahaveer Sanctuary. With its sparkling blue-green waters cascading down from a height of 310 meters, it's a sight not to be missed. After that, visit the Tambdi Surla Temple located nearby, an ancient 12th-century temple built in the Kadamba style of architecture.
If you have more time, consider exploring the Cotigao Wildlife Sanctuary or taking a heritage walk in Fontainhas, Panaji. If you have less time, you can skip the Tambdi Surla Temple and focus on exploring the Dudhsagar Falls and nearby trekking trails.
